OBJECTIVES: Although the mechanisms of sweating due to thermoregulation vs. stress are distinct, the antiperspirant industry focuses primarily on perspiration due to heat as their method of efficacy testing. To better understand the overall protection afforded by a 'Clinical Strength' over-the-counter antiperspirant product, we compare results from a standard hot-room study with results from two studies using the Trier Social Stress Test (TSST). METHODS: For each study, unscented antiperspirant was applied to one axilla, leaving the other untreated for internal control. The hot-room protocol involved a 40-min warm-up period with 2-20 min sweat collections at 100 ± 2 °F (35% RH). The TSST requires naïve subjects to give an impromptu speech and conduct mental arithmetic, with collections of sweat, heart rate and other biomarkers of stress before, during and after the event. RESULTS: During the TSST, heart rate and salivary cortisol data indicate significant emotional stress. Wetness results show that sweat was reduced by 69.4% in the hot-room study, compared with 83.7% and 89.3% reductions in the stress studies. CONCLUSION: We have found added value in investigating antiperspirancy from several causes of sweat production to give a more encompassing picture of the protection afforded by an antiperspirant product, specifically wetness protection from heat, activity and stress-induced sweat.

Translational research is most prominently represented by the search for biomarkers and preclinical research. Aside from generating such new measures and methodologies, translational research additionally refers to translation of integrated knowledge. This strategy involves synthesis, exchange, and dissemination of available knowledge, with the goal of improving health services and health care systems. For stress-related disorders, such as depression and anxiety disorders, this strategy meets numerous challenges, as the great majority of these patients are treated by family physicians. Here, we introduce Neuropattern, a new diagnostic tool, which allows translation of psychobiological knowledge to this stress "bedside." Neuropatterns are conceptualized endophenotypes of the activity and reactivity status of neurobiological interfaces, which participate in the crosstalk between the brain and peripheral organs under stressful conditions. Neuropattern can easily be implemented in routine clinical work, and helps the physician to individualize those therapeutic interventions that are already available.

Emotional sweating and malodour production represent a relevant challenge to today's antiperspirant (AP) and deodorant products as stress in everyday life increases continuously. The aim of this study was to investigate stress-induced sweating in teenagers who are known to experience various stressful situations, e.g. exams at school or job interviews. To induce emotional sweating in 20 female and 20 male adolescents (16-18 years of age), we applied the Trier Social Stress Test (TSST), considered today to be the most reliable and standardized stress protocol. In this study, we demonstrate that the TSST induces high amounts of sweat and strong axillary malodour in the tested age group. Notably, male teenagers showed significantly higher stress-induced odour scores than female subjects, although no gender differences were detected concerning other physiological stress markers. Testing of a novel deodorant/AP product developed to specifically address the needs of adolescent consumers revealed excellent deodorant and AP efficacy under the challenging conditions of the TSST.

Stress is associated with both psychological and biological adaptation. Chronic stress, however, impairs adaptation, and may finally lead to illness, in part through unhealthy changes in nutritional behavior. This chapter shows how physiological and psychological stress responses are affected by different food ingredients, and how stress affects health behavior, for example food choice. It becomes obvious that nutrition is closely linked to food choice and that food ingredients affect a broad range of neuroendocrine and related psychological processes, which regulate adaptation to chronic stress. Thus, dietary modification may become a valuable tool to modify the susceptibility to stress and stress-related disorders.

The cortisol rise after awakening (CAR) is a frequently applied measure of pituitary-adrenal activity. This measure seems to reflect the acrophase of the diurnal cycle and can easily be assessed in saliva samples, collected by the proband or patient under real life conditions. Since different state and trait factors affect the CAR, we here address the questions (a) to which extent state and trait factors affect the CAR, and (b) how often cortisol measures after awakening have to be taken to obtain reliable results. In this study, we assessed the CAR on 6 consecutive days. After applying structural equation models and correlation analyses, we conclude that (a) the CAR of a single day is determined to a great extent by situational factors and only for a small proportion by trait factors and (b) from two (AUC(t)) to six (AUC(i)) days are necessary to achieve reliable trait measures, since state factors bias data from a single day.

The purpose of this study was to investigate energy requirements in healthy elderly subjects. Total daily energy expenditure (TEE) and resting metabolic rate (RMR) were measured by the doubly labeled water technique and indirect calorimetry in 36 healthy free living elderly men and women. Over a 15 day period additional measurements were made of dietary intake, physical activity and body composition. TEE did not differ between women and men (2941+/-439 vs 2965+/-543 kcal/d; p=ns), ranging from 2124 to 3968 kcal/d. Resting metabolic rate was significantly lower in women compared to men (1345+/-194 vs 1543+/-303 kcal/d; p=0.016). The TEE data were compared to the food diaries. Women and men underestimated their food intake significantly. TEE varies greatly within elderly subjects due to the variation in body weight and physical activity.

Phosphatidylserine, derived from cow brains, has been shown previously to dampen the ACTH and cortisol response to physical stress. Further research investigated the influence of soy lecithin phosphatidylserine supplementation on mood and heart rate when faced with an acute stressor. In this study, we investigated the effects of soy lecithin phosphatidic acid and phosphatidylserine complex (PAS) supplementation on pituitary adrenal reactivity (ACTH, cortisol) and on the psychological response (Spielberger State Anxiety Inventory stress subscale) to a mental and emotional stressor. Four groups of 20 subjects were treated for three weeks with daily dosages of either 400 mg PAS, 600 mg PAS, 800 mg PAS, or placebo before exposure to the Trier Social Stress Test (TSST). Treatment with 400 mg PAS resulted in a pronounced blunting of both serum ACTH and cortisol, and salivary cortisol responses to the TSST, but did not affect heart rate. The effect was not seen with larger doses of PAS. With regard to the psychological response, 400 mg PAS seemed to exert a specific positive effect on emotional responses to the TSST. While the placebo group showed the expected increase in distress after the test, the group treated with 400 mg PAS showed decreased distress. These data provide initial evidence for a selective stress dampening effect of PAS on the pituitary-adrenal axis, suggesting the potential of PAS in the treatment of stress related disorders.

Overactivity of the hypothalamus-pituitary-adrenal axis (HPAA) has been observed in the presence of acute stress and, under chronic conditions, in disorders such as depression and anorexia nervosa as well as in cardiovascular and metabolic disorders. However, there may be other stress-related disorders (fatigue, pain, etc) that seem to be associated with mild hypocortisolism. This suggests that two major subtypes of the HPAA response to stress need to be discriminated. In this study, we investigated 76 subjects with and without hypocortisolism, respectively, over a 1-year period. Surprisingly, hypocortisolemic subjects had a lower allostatic load but they scored higher on measures of depression, perceived stress, and physical complaints. We propose a protective role of the hypocortisolemic stress response on cardiovascular and metabolic disorders, particularly in the elderly.

Aging is accompanied by a continuous decline of the adrenal steroid hormone DHEA and its ester DHEAS. Results from studies in rodents have demonstrated that DHEA(S) administration can enhance memory in several test paradigms. However studies from this laboratory did not find positive effects of DHEA treatment on cognitive performance in young and elderly humans. With respect to a possible mechanism of DHEA activity, effects on several neurotransmitter receptors as well as a possible antiglucocorticoid action are discussed. For high levels of glucocorticoids, a disruptive effect on hippocampal mediated memory is documented in rodents and humans. Therefore it was speculated that, if an antiglucocorticoid action of DHEA would underlie the observed beneficial effects of DHEA on memory, these effects might only be detectable if subjects are stressed (and therefore have high cortisol levels). To test this hypothesis 75 elderly women and men participated in a placebo controlled experiment. Subjects took DHEA (50 mg/day) or placebo for 2 weeks (double blind). Thereafter they participated in a standardized psychosocial laboratory stressor (Trier Social Stress Test; TSST). Before and after stress exposure subjects completed two declarative memory tests (visual-verbal and spatial) as well as one attention test. In addition recall of visual material learned before stress was assessed after stress. Baseline DHEAS levels were significantly lower compared with young adults. DHEA replacement increased DHEAS levels into ranges found in young subjects. DHEA-substituted subjects showed a trend towards a larger cortisol stress response. In the visual memory test subjects under DHEA recalled less items after stress which they had learned before stress. In the attention test however subjects under DHEA performed better than subjects from the placebo group after stress. No interaction between stress and DHEA was found for the spatial memory task. The effects of DHEA substitution on memory and attention after stress exposure seem to be heterogenous. While recall of previously learned material seems to be impaired, attention is enhanced. These results do not support the idea of a direct antiglucocorticoid or anti-stress effect of DHEA on hippocampal mediated memory functions.

Evidence from animal as well as human studies has suggested that significant sex differences exist in hypothalamus-pituitary-adrenal axis (HPA) activity. As gonadal steroids could be important modulators of HPA sex differences, stress responses were investigated in subjects of advanced age after dehydroepiandrosterone (DHEA) or placebo treatment. After a 2-week treatment with 50 mg DHEA daily or placebo, 75 men and women (mean age, 67.6 yr) were exposed to the Trier Social Stress Test (TSST). The TSST is a brief psychosocial stress that consists of a free speech and mental arithmetic task in front of an audience. The results show that the TSST induced significant increases in ACTH, salivary free cortisol, total plasma cortisol, norepinephrine, and heart rates (all P < 0.0001) as well as decreased positive affect in the elderly (P = 0.0009). Men showed larger stress responses in ACTH (P = 0.004), salivary free cortisol (P = 0.044), and plasma total cortisol (P = 0.076) compared to women. No sex differences were observed in norepinephrine, epinephrine, or heart rate responses. In contrast to ACTH and cortisol response differences, women reported that they were significantly more stressed by the TSST than men (P = 0.0051). Women treated with DHEA showed ACTH stress responses similar to those of men, but significantly enhanced compared to those of women taking placebos (P < 0.009). No other stress response differences emerged between DHEA and placebo groups. Finally, DHEA treatment did not result in an improvement of subjective well-being. We conclude that elderly men show larger HPA responses than women to psychosocial stress, as studied in the TSST. Estrogen effects on hypothalamic CRF-producing neurons might be responsible for these sex differences.
